shell獲取grep結(jié)果 shell中對(duì)返回結(jié)果是否為空的判斷?
shell中對(duì)返回結(jié)果是否為空的判斷?[-N$a]改為[-N“$a”-N是判斷字符串是否為空,后面必須跟一個(gè)字符串。請(qǐng)加雙引號(hào),否則會(huì)出錯(cuò)。shell腳本怎么判斷變量或參數(shù)是否為空?怎樣用shell判
shell中對(duì)返回結(jié)果是否為空的判斷?
[-N$a]改為[-N“$a”
-N是判斷字符串是否為空,后面必須跟一個(gè)字符串。請(qǐng)加雙引號(hào),否則會(huì)出錯(cuò)。
shell腳本怎么判斷變量或參數(shù)是否為空?
怎樣用shell判斷一個(gè)文件是否為空文件?
1。如果-s文件名存在且不為空,則為true[-s/var/log/syslog]且為空[!-S/var/log/syslog]2。例如,!/bin/shfile=~/a.txtif[!-S$file]echo$file是空白文件seeeecho$file不是空白文件fi